Garbage cancel remaining 2024 shows after Scots frontwoman Shirley Manson suffers injury

Rock band Garbage have cancelled all their remaining shows for 2024 due to an injury sustained by Scots leader singer Shirley Manson.

In a post on social media, the band told fans the frontwoman's injury on their European tour would requite surgery and rehabillitation to correct and they were "crushed" by the decision and added: "You know we would push through if we could." A statement released by the band on Instagram, read: "It is with great and sincere regret that we announce the cancellation of all of our remaining dates for the rest of the year, due to an injury that Shirley sustained on our recent tour in Europe that will require surgery and rehabilitation to correct. "This is not a decision we have taken lightly and we apologise wholeheartedly to our amazing fans and supportive promoters."We look forward to playing for you all again in 2025.
